Get Involved! A Complete List of the Paschal Clubs

Paschal’s over fifty clubs and organizations may seem overwhelming, so here is a complete list to make the club search easier.
Paschal+students+spend+their+lunch+sitting+under+the+various+club+advertisements.
Penelope Maddox
Paschal students spend their lunch sitting under the various club advertisements.

Now that students are starting to get used to their new classes for the 2023-2024 school year, it’s time to start thinking about joining clubs! Paschal has over fifty clubs for students with many different interests. If students have any questions about individual clubs, they can email or talk to the club’s sponsor. 

According to Ms. Yanagida-Blow, here is the complete list of clubs and sports:
